    What is Attempted Telecommunications Harassment
    My question involves criminal law for the state of: ohio
    i was charged with telecommunications harassment but they had no evidence so they dropped down to ATTEMPTED telecommunication harassment instead of dropping the whole case..so my question is how can someone ATTEMPT to telecommunicate harass someone?

    What are the basic facts alleged to constitute the offense?

    If what you are stating is that you accepted a plea bargain to attempted telecommunications harassment, predicated upon your allocution in which you admitted to the facts necessary to support a charge of telecommunications harassment, then the answer is not that you attempted to harass somebody but that you in fact did harass somebody and were given the opportunity to plead guilty to a lesser charge.

    Telecommunications harassment is defined by O.R.C. 2917.21.

    Attempt is defined by O.R.C. Sec. 2923.02.
